HZL raises zinc and lead prices

India Infoline reported that Hindustan Zinc Limited has increased the prices of zinc and lead for the second time in 3 days in line with the rise in global prices.

The Vedanta group company said that the price of zinc was raised by INR 1,000 per tonne or 1% to INR 96,800 per tonne. Zinc prices were hiked by 6% on July 23rd.

Lead, which the company also produces, was increased by INR 900 per tonne or 0.9% to INR 97,700.
